    Subject[PATCH 3.16 070/254] can: usb_8dev: cancel urb on -EPIPE and -EPROTO
    3.16.55-rc1 review patch.  If anyone has any objections, please let me know.

    ------------------

    From: Martin Kelly <mkelly@xevo.com>

    commit 12147edc434c9e4c7c2f5fee2e5519b2e5ac34ce upstream.

    In mcba_usb, we have observed that when you unplug the device, the driver will
    endlessly resubmit failing URBs, which can cause CPU stalls. This issue
    is fixed in mcba_usb by catching the codes seen on device disconnect
    (-EPIPE and -EPROTO).

    This driver also resubmits in the case of -EPIPE and -EPROTO, so fix it
    in the same way.
